Parker Aerospace, an operating segment of Parker Hannifin Corporation, develops technologies and innovative solutions that enable reliable, efficient, and increasingly sustainable flight for the lifecycle of the aircraft, including aftermarket support.

Military Flight Controls Division (MFCD) supports aircraft worldwide, providing primary and secondary flight control systems that make flight possible. Tested, proven and trusted in commercial and military applications for decades, MFCD provides precise position‑control actuation solutions for military aircraft across the United States and with foreign partners. The division’s Jet Pipe® electrohydraulic servo valve (EHSV) technology is used across commercial and military aircraft around the world.

POSITION SUMMARY (JOB SUMMARY)

Accurately and efficiently assembles/tests a variety of moderately complex products to achieve customer quality and on‑time delivery schedules. May perform lock wiring, first stage subassembly, and final detailing functions. Works on products that contain mechanical components, single hydraulic systems, and multiple part numbers. Actively contributes to lean initiatives to increase productivity and reduce costs. Receives general supervisory guidance. experienced>

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
  • Performs moderately complex assembly/test functions using mechanical skills, hand and power tools, mechanical/electronic tools, test equipment, assembly fixtures, and inspection measurement equipment in a manufacturing environment.
  • Records test results on data forms using moderately complex electrical equipment and flow measurement devices. May use X‑Y recorders, oscilloscopes, transducers, and other related equipment.
  • Identifies malfunctions disclosed by test data and reworks as instructed.
  • Interprets blueprints, engineering orders, assembly routes, test specifications, service bulletins, customer requirements, and quality directives.
  • Produces and inspects assemblies that conform to product specifications. Assembles, tests, and/or solder items to customer and/or industry standards.
  • Actively participates in lean initiatives by identifying and providing suggestions on areas for improved productivity and cost.
  • May assist in training less experienced team members.
  • Observes all safety rules and maintains a foreign object damage (FOD) free work area.
  • Ensures all equipment is calibrated in accordance with the calibration schedule.
  • May perform other related responsibilities.
